No. Alternative finishes and coatings only modify surface‑level properties such as friction, corrosion resistance, or appearance. They do not increase the mechanical strength of the fastener.
Choose passivation when you need improved surface cleanliness or corrosion resistance of 316 stainless steel.
Choose Xylan when you need a low‑friction, anti‑galling surface or a consistent black aesthetic.
Potentially, yes. Coatings such as TnT systems or Xylan influence friction levels, so torque values or assembly behaviour may differ from standard finishes. We can advise where torque‑controlled assembly is important.
